    Support is getting me going...

    I have to pull the OEM file from the new PCM, and edit it, as my original tune is a different code base and won't flash to my current PCM.

    I was having the 'unlicensed vehicle ' issue too. Tried re-sync'ing but to no improvement. Read several threads and saw something, so I tried it. It worked.
    My normal car is a 3 bar Speed density turbo'd 5.3 in a 96 z28. I've been using HPT on it since 2015 or so.
    My friends car is a 1 bar stock type 5.3 in a 1980 Trans/Am. I put the engine together and installed it for her. I bought 2 credits for this tune and it could pull the current tune and I could modify/save it but could not upload. It would simply say, "Unlicensed Vehicle" and never presented the option(s) to license the new PCM or to use the credits, etc. So in the article, it mentioned
    ( a ) copy the lastest application key for HPtuners (highlight, CTRL + C)
    ( b ) Hook up your dongle (HPTuner device) to your laptop using the USB, doesn't need to be attached to the vehicle at this point.
    ( c ) Open the editor, click 'Help', then click 'MPVI' application Keys.
    ( d ) A drop down box appears where , towards the bottom, your current Interface ID and Application Key. To the left of that is a reddish in color fat minus sign. When you click on the Minus sign, it deletes the Interface ID/Application.
    ( e ) paste in the application key you copied on step ' a ', then click 'Add Key'.
    ( f ) exit.

    After I did that, I took my laptop and harness/dongle out the the T/A, hooked it up, turned on the key, made sure the scanner still worked/read, the went to the editor and clicked 'write'. NOW the license dialog popped up and I was able to select the write. I had to take the option to 'write entire' to go forward but I got it uploaded. Afterwards, cycled the key, started the scanner, cranked her up and she fired up right off the bat.
